I’ve been experiencing frequent colds and sinus congestion for the past six months, and someone suggested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am as a remedy. I’ve read that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am uses include improving respiratory health and boosting immunity, but I’d like to know more about how it works and whether it’s suitable for recurring respiratory issues. Does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am primarily help with clearing mucus and congestion, or does it also prevent infections by strengthening the immune system? I’ve also heard that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am uses include balancing Kapha dosha, which might be contributing to my constant sinus problems. Is this why it’s particularly effective for respiratory issues? How is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am typically taken—does it need to be consumed on an empty stomach, or can it be taken after meals? Are there specific dietary or lifestyle changes that should be followed to enhance the effects of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am? I’m also curious if it’s safe for long-term use, as my colds tend to come back frequently. If anyone has experience using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am, how quickly did it provide relief from symptoms like congestion and coughing? Did it also help with overall energy levels and reducing the frequency of colds? Lastly, are there any precautions or side effects to keep in mind while using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am?

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am is an Ayurvedic formulation commonly used to support respiratory health, particularly for conditions like sinus congestion, frequent colds, and coughs. It works by balancing Kapha dosha, which is often associated with mucus production and congestion in the respiratory system. The herbs in this formulation help to clear mucus, reduce inflammation in the airways, and improve overall immunity. By promoting better drainage of mucus and relieving congestion,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am may provide relief from chronic sinus issues and reduce the frequency of respiratory infections. In addition to its mucolytic (mucus-clearing) properties, this remedy strengthens the immune system, which can help in preventing recurrent infections. It’s often used to treat conditions like sinusitis, cough, and other upper respiratory tract infections. Taking it regularly can help in boosting the body’s natural defense mechanisms. Typically,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am should be taken on an empty stomach for optimal absorption, though it’s important to follow the dosage and recommendations from an Ayurvedic practitioner based on your specific condition. To enhance its effects, you may need to follow a Kapha-pacifying diet, which includes avoiding heavy, oily, and cold foods while incorporating warm, light, and easy-to-digest meals. Additionally, lifestyle changes like avoiding exposure to allergens, regular breathing exercises, and staying warm can support the treatment. While Vasaguluchyadi Kashayam is generally safe for long-term use, especially when used under the guidance of a trained Ayurvedic practitioner, it’s always important to monitor for any adverse reactions, such as digestive upset or allergies. Most users experience relief from symptoms like congestion and coughing relatively quickly, though for chronic issues, it may take longer to see significant changes. It’s also helpful for boosting overall energy levels and supporting long-term immunity against frequent colds. As for precautions, it’s advisable to avoid using this remedy in cases of acute or severe respiratory distress without consulting a healthcare provider, and be mindful of any contraindications if you have specific health conditions.
